EFCOG STARTUP AND COMMISSIONING TASK TEAM INTRODUCTION Kim Hauer February 28, 2017

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E BS – U.S. Naval Academy, Physics, 1981 Submarine duty/Naval Nuclear Power Program – 7 years Submarine Warfare and Engineer qualified, S5W/S3GCore3 Newport News Shipyard Refueling Overhaul: Initial criticality, low power, power ascension, Engine Room Steam, Crew Certification, Fast Cruise, Sea Trials Shakedown Operations TRE, DASO, Weapons certs., ORSE(s) Patrols on various submarines Drill programs, inspection preparation and conduct Naval Reserve – 15 years SUBLANT, NWS CHASN, CINCEASTLANT/EUCOM billets Exercises, Exam/Inspection preparation and conduct

EDUCATION AND EXPERIENCE Savannah River Site – 27 years Achieved and demonstrated readiness for operations across HLW systems Nuclear operations (e.g. Safety Basis Upgrades, Inter Area Line activation, 2H evaporator recovery, ARP/MCU commissioning, Saltstone resumption of operations) Technology Deployments (e.g. Bulk Waste Removal, Heel Removal, Tank Closures) Team member on corporate assessment and event assist teams Sellafield, LANL High Energy – Real Time Radiography RA prep., Hanford TOC ERO activation, ICP IWTU carryover event WIPP CORR (EP portion), Hanford WCH NSC assessment, OR/UCOR SCWE Assessment

POTENTIAL GAPS, NEEDS, CONCERNS Additional guidance within the directives and standards system for startup, commissioning, and achievement of readiness. (Similar to PMWG EVMS initiatives). Collection of Contractor best practices, tools, and guides to provide assurance that DOE expectations will be met or exceeded. Subject Matter Experts and “Away Teams” to assist with emergent challenges across the complex (Similar to PMWG EVMS initiatives). Nuclear project expectations versus non nuclear project expectations (risk-based: technical, safety, and regulatory complexity).
